FAQ

What are the physical and chemical properties of Gold(III) Chloride (CAS: 13453-07-1)?

Gold(III) chloride, CAS 13453-07-1, is a yellow crystalline solid with a molecular weight of approximately 310.73 g/mol. It is slightly soluble in water and is highly reactive, particularly in acidic conditions. The compound is known for its ability to form complexes with various ligands and is used in various chemical reactions due to its reactivity.

How is Gold(III) Chloride (CAS: 13453-07-1) typically synthesized?

Gold(III) chloride can be synthesized by the chlorination of gold(III) compounds or gold metal. Common methods include the reaction of gold(III) oxide with chlorine gas or by the chlorination of an aqueous gold(III) solution. The synthesis typically involves the use of a catalyst and is carried out under controlled conditions to achieve high yields and selectivity.

What industries use Gold(III) Chloride (CAS: 13453-07-1)?

Gold(III) chloride is widely used in pharmaceuticals for its role in the synthesis of gold-based drugs and in the development of gold-containing anticancer agents. It is also utilized in the production of gold nanoparticles, which have applications in polymers for electronics and sensors, and in the fabrication of semiconductor materials for microelectronics.

What precautions should be taken when handling Gold(III) Chloride (CAS: 13453-07-1)?

When handling Gold(III) chloride, it is crucial to use appropriate personal protective equipment (PPE), including gloves, safety goggles, and a lab coat. Work should be conducted in a well-ventilated area or fume hood due to its reactivity. Spills should be treated with caution, using appropriate cleanup procedures as outlined in the Safety Data Sheet (SDS). Exposure to this compound should be minimized, and the MSDS should be consulted for detailed safety information.
